	<title>Using an Automatic Document Feeder</title>

    <p>
    If your scanner features an Automatic Document Feeder (ADF) 
    you can scan all the pages from the feeder via one of following methods:
    </p>
      <steps>
	<title>Use a Keyboard Shortcut</title>
	<item>
	  <p>Press <keyseq><key>Ctrl</key><key>F</key></keyseq></p>
	</item>      
      </steps>
      
      <steps>
	<title>Use the Toolbar</title>
	<item>
          <p>Click the arrow to the right of the <gui style="button">Scan</gui> button.</p>
	</item>
	<item>
	  <p>Select <gui style="button">All Pages From Feeder</gui>.</p>
	  <media type="image" src="figures/scan_toolbar.png"/>
	</item>
      </steps>

    <p>
    By default, both sides of a page will be scanned if your scanner has this
    capability. To scan only a single side:
    </p>
    <steps>
      <item>
        <p>Press the menu button in the top-right corner of the window and select
        <gui style="menuitem">Preferences</gui>.</p>
      </item>
      <item>
        <p>Select <gui style="tab">Scanning</gui>.</p>
      </item>
      <item>
        <p>Change the <gui>Scan Sides</gui> value.</p>
      </item>
      <item>
        <p>Close the dialog.</p>
        <media type="image" src="figures/preferences.png"/>
      </item>
    </steps>
